Materials: The Foundation of Luxury
The materials used in prestige home textiles sheets are as important as the design itself. Today’s brands prioritize sustainability, durability, and sensory pleasure, rejecting cheap synthetics in favor of innovative, eco-friendly fabrics:
1. Natural Fibers: Timeless Elegance
- Egyptian Cotton: Renowned for its extra-long staple fibers, Egyptian cotton produces buttery-soft sheets with exceptional durability. Its natural luster and breathability make it a favorite for luxury bedding.
- Linen: Made from flax plants, linen is lightweight, moisture-wicking, and naturally cool—ideal for hot climates or summer use. Its textured weave adds a rustic yet sophisticated touch.
- Silk: Luxuriously soft and hypoallergenic, silk sheets are a symbol of opulence. They regulate temperature, reduce friction (beneficial for sensitive skin), and have a lustrous sheen that elevates any bedroom.
2. High-Performance Synthetics with a Conscience
Not all synthetics are created equal. Premium brands now use innovative, eco-friendly materials:
- Tencel™ (Lyocell): Made from sustainably sourced wood pulp, Tencel is soft, breathable, and moisture-wicking—often marketed as “vegan silk.”
- Bamboo Viscose: Derived from bamboo pulp, this material is antibacterial, hypoallergenic, and has a silky feel, making it ideal for sensitive sleepers.
- Recycled Polyester (rPET): Made from post-consumer plastic bottles, rPET is durable, quick-drying, and reduces waste—perfect for eco-conscious consumers.
3. Hybrid Fabrics: Blending the Best of Both Worlds
Many luxury sheets combine natural and synthetic fibers to enhance performance. For example:
- Cotton-Silk Blends: Offer the softness of silk with the durability of cotton.
- Linen-Cotton Mixes: Balance linen’s breathability with cotton’s softness, creating a versatile year-round option.

2. Advanced Manufacturing Technologies
Modern mills use cutting-edge technology to ensure precision and consistency:
- Computerized Weaving: Machines program intricate patterns with micrometer accuracy, ensuring uniformity across large batches.
- Nanotechnology Treatments: Coatings like Teflon® or nanosilver are applied to fabrics to repel stains, water, or bacteria—without compromising softness.
- Sustainable Dyeing: Waterless or low-water dyeing processes reduce environmental impact while preserving vibrant colors.
3. Quality Control: Rigorous Standards
Luxury brands subject their sheets to stringent testing:
- Durability Tests: Sheets are washed, dried, and stretched repeatedly to ensure they retain shape and color.
- Allergy Testing: Materials are tested for hypoallergenic properties to protect sensitive skin.
- Eco-Certifications: Certifications like GOTS (Global Organic Textile Standard) or OEKO-TEX® ensure ethical sourcing and production.

Common Questions About Prestige Home Textiles Sheets
1. Are prestige sheets worth the investment? Yes. High-quality sheets last longer (5–10 years with proper care), improve sleep quality, and enhance home aesthetics—making them a cost-effective long-term investment.
2. How do I care for luxury sheets? Most can be machine-washed on a gentle cycle with mild detergent. Avoid bleach or fabric softeners, which can damage fibers. Line-dry or use a low-heat dryer to preserve softness.
3. Can I mix and match sheet sets? Absolutely. Layering different textures (e.g., silk sheets with a linen duvet) adds depth and interest to your bedding.
4. Are there hypoallergenic prestige sheets? Yes. Look for materials like bamboo viscose, organic cotton, or Tencel™, which are naturally hypoallergenic and resistant to dust mites.
5. Do luxury sheets work with adjustable beds? Yes—opt for stretchy, elasticized sheets (like those with deep pockets) to accommodate adjustable bed frames without slipping.
